About This Adventure Destination

Located in the picturesque setting of San Marino, Via Costa dell'Arnella offers travelers a tranquil escape along narrow, winding paths surrounded by lush landscapes. This charming street is set against the backdrop of San Marino’s captivating hills and showcases a blend of natural and architectural elegance that is hard to find elsewhere. The cobbled streets whisper tales of history that weave together the medieval heritage of this microstate, making it a unique spot for both adventurers and those looking to bask in its historical charm. As you meander down the pathway, the rolling hills and verdant flora create a scenic spectacle that captures the essence of the region’s serene beauty.

Key features of this location include the breathtaking vistas of the surrounding countryside which emerge as you follow its gentle curves and inclines. Each vantage point offers a glimpse into the stunning topography that defines San Marino. While not a natural formation, its incorporation into the landscape serves as a testament to the harmonious coexistence of human craftsmanship and nature. Strolling through Via Costa dell'Arnella is not just a journey through time but also an opportunity to immerse oneself in the peaceful ambiance of one of Europe’s oldest sovereign states.
